The London Boroughs of Richmond upon Thames and Wandsworth are home to an award-winning Public Health Team—and we’re looking for a dynamic Public Health Lead to join us. This is a fixed-term contract for 18 months.

In this pivotal role, you will:

  • Lead the development of a borough-wide public mental health strategy for Wandsworth.
  • Drive cross-council collaboration, identifying and embedding programmes that improve mental wellbeing.
  • Champion mental wellbeing impact assessments across policies and services.
  • Work with NHS and voluntary sector partners to maximise the reach and impact of mental health initiatives. 
  • You’ll also support the local suicide prevention strategy, shape strategic commissioning plans, and provide expert public health advice on high-impact projects.
